A cubical box with lid has a length of 30 cm. Find the cost of painting the inside
and outside of the box at 5.50 per m.

Step-by-step explanation:

Surface area of the cube = 6a²  where a = 30 cm

⇒ 6*30*30

⇒ 5400 sq cm

As the cubical box has to be painted both from the outside and inside.

So, the total surface area = Inner surface area + outer surface area

⇒ 5400 + 5400 

= 10800 sq cm

As we know that 1 sq m = 10000 sq cm

Surface area in sq m = 10800/10000

Surface area in sq m = 1.08 sq m

Cost of painting the cubical box = Rs. 5.50 per sq m

Total cost of painting = 5.5*1.08

Total cost = Rs. 5.94

So, the total cost of painting the cubical box from outside and inside is Rs. 5.94
